Oblivion won't load when I launch the game, it is just stuck on the initial start screen with the faded map, anyone know a fix? by Fresh_Bat8189 in ElderScrolls

[–]Cl4ncul4rius 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I had the exact same issue! Everyone is saying big picture mode which may be a potential problem, but that didn't work for me personally. I toyed around with the settings of the game on the Steam client and figured out that the problem was Steam overlay being enabled. Go to game settings > Properties > General > Toggle off Steam overlay. Hopefully that works!

Anyone have tips for making a unique bbeg? by TRICKS_1228 in DnD

[–]Cl4ncul4rius 0 points1 point  (0 children)

It’s not a new or special approach by any means, but a more ‘grey’ BBEG is the most enjoyable to me. From my experience, the typical chaotic evil, evil with no means type antagonist can be boring. That’s not to say it can’t be done well or that people are wrong for enjoying it. However, it can be more challenging for players, create moral quandaries, and create a generally more believable character if the BBEG doesn’t fall completely into the realm of evil.

Maybe their experiences are rooted in political trauma they experienced in their younger days, and they have an idea for a revolutionary new form of government with (seemingly) more benefits than drawbacks. Or their motives are founded on grounds most could agree with, but their sadistic ways of enforcing things are being unraveled throughout the adventure.

Some tropes are more cliche than others, but telling the story well and weaving the BBEG in effectively is what really sells it. At the end of the day, who cares if they just kill people for fun or have nuances that make them a literary marvel? Just make sure they have entertaining dialogue, pose a little bit of a threat, and are consistent in their story.
